How Do Different Amplifiers Enhance the Chromecast Audio Experience?
Different amplifiers can significantly enhance the Chromecast Audio experience by improving sound quality, providing more power, and enabling a wider range of connectivity options.
- Class D Amplifiers: These amplifiers are known for their efficiency and compact size, making them ideal for streaming devices like Chromecast Audio. They deliver high power output while minimizing energy loss, which is particularly beneficial for extended listening sessions.
- Integrated Amplifiers: An integrated amplifier combines a preamp and a power amplifier in one unit, simplifying your audio setup. This type of amplifier typically offers multiple input options, allowing you to connect various audio sources along with Chromecast Audio for a versatile listening experience.
- Tube Amplifiers: Tube amplifiers are favored for their warm and rich sound characteristics, which can enhance the listening experience for certain genres of music. While they may require more maintenance and are generally less efficient than solid-state options, their unique sound signature can be particularly appealing to audiophiles.
- Hi-Fi Amplifiers: High-fidelity (Hi-Fi) amplifiers are designed to reproduce sound as accurately as possible, making them a great match for Chromecast Audio’s streaming capabilities. They often come with advanced features like digital-to-analog converters (DACs) that can significantly improve audio quality by reducing distortion and enhancing detail.
- Multi-Room Amplifiers: These amplifiers allow you to connect multiple speakers in different rooms, creating a seamless audio experience throughout your home. When paired with Chromecast Audio, they enable you to stream music to various locations simultaneously, making them ideal for parties or family gatherings.

What Is the Best Way to Connect Your Chromecast Audio to an Amplifier?
Connecting your Chromecast Audio to an amplifier is a straightforward process that enhances your audio experience. Follow these steps to ensure a seamless connection:
-
Check Audio Outputs: Ensure your Chromecast Audio device is set up and powered on. It typically has a 3.5mm audio jack for output.
-
Choose the Right Cable: Use a 3.5mm to RCA cable for connecting to the amplifier. If your amplifier supports optical input, consider using an optical cable for higher-quality sound.
-
Connect to the Amplifier:
– For RCA connection: Plug the 3.5mm end into the Chromecast Audio and the RCA plugs (red and white) into the corresponding input on the amplifier.
– For optical connection: Insert the optical cable into the Chromecast Audio and connect the other end to the amplifier’s optical input. -
Select the Right Input on the Amplifier: After making the physical connections, switch your amplifier to the input source that matches the connection you chose (RCA or optical).
-
Adjust Volume Levels: Start with a low volume and gradually increase it to avoid distortion or damage to your speakers.
Following these instructions will enable you to enjoy enhanced sound quality from your Chromecast Audio through your amplifier.

What Are Common Mistakes to Avoid When Selecting an Amplifier for Chromecast Audio?
When selecting an amplifier for Chromecast Audio, there are several common mistakes to avoid to ensure optimal audio performance.
- Ignoring Power Compatibility: It’s crucial to match the amplifier’s power output with the speakers’ power handling to avoid distortion or damage. An underpowered amplifier can lead to clipping, while an overly powerful one can damage the speakers.
- Neglecting Input Options: Chromecast Audio requires specific input types; therefore, it’s important to choose an amplifier that supports the necessary inputs such as RCA or optical. Failing to check input compatibility can result in frustration and additional expenses for converters.
- Overlooking Sound Quality: Not all amplifiers produce the same sound quality. Selecting based on brand reputation or price alone can lead to a disappointing audio experience, so it’s advisable to listen to different models before making a decision.
- Forgetting About Impedance Matching: Impedance mismatch between the amplifier and speakers can lead to inefficient power transfer and potential damage. Always ensure the amplifier’s impedance rating is compatible with the speakers for optimal performance.
- Disregarding Size and Space Requirements: Some amplifiers can be bulky and may not fit well in your intended space. It’s important to measure your available area and consider a compact model if space is limited, without compromising on sound quality.
- Neglecting Future Expansion: If you plan to expand your audio system in the future, choose an amplifier that can accommodate additional speakers or inputs. Selecting a model with limited expandability can hinder your system’s growth and versatility.
- Not Considering Remote Control Capabilities: Many people prefer the convenience of remote controls or app integration when using their audio systems. Choosing an amplifier that lacks these features can lead to a less user-friendly experience, especially if you plan to control your system from a distance.
